Output dbfc23020614d9bfe14efa862a2ec9a713f8a740bccd757a5fa16e97d0529148:1

value
855563
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8dcc03ed090054755ab33abe52450b580e1efa6 OP_EQUAL
address
3MTgL2P42J17GJ4ywmGD7X2Uwjunp3JUmc
transaction
dbfc23020614d9bfe14efa862a2ec9a713f8a740bccd757a5fa16e97d0529148
spent
true